The theory of universal grammar argues that language acquisition is innate to humans. It proposes that certain features of language are consistent across all normally developing humans, such as the ability to recognise the difference between words such as nouns and verbs. ... kit custom homebuilders - caldwellWebHis theory is described as Nativist.
